ADHD: An Overview

ADHD is defined by signs of inattention, hyperactivity, and impulsivity. Not everyone with ADHD will exhibit all these symptoms; the condition emerges in numerous kinds. According to the DSM-5 (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ders, 5th Edition), ADHD can be classified into 3 types:

ADHD TypeDescription
Inattentive TypeDifficulty in focusing, following directions, and completing jobs.
Hyperactive-Impulsive TypeExcessive fidgeting, talkativeness, and problem in awaiting turns.
Integrated TypeA mix of both neglectful and hyperactive-impulsive signs.

While ADHD is frequently identified in childhood, numerous adults may remain undiagnosed due to varying or milder signs, or they might have established coping mechanisms that mask their challenges.

Symptoms of Adult ADHD

Adult ADHD symptoms vary and may differ from those seen in kids. Some typical symptoms consist of:

  1. Inattention: Difficulty organizing jobs, frequent forgetfulness, problem keeping track of obligations.
  2. Hyperactivity: Restlessness, difficulty participating in quiet activities, feeling overwhelmed by slow-paced jobs.
  3. Impulsivity: Making rash choices, interrupting discussions, difficulty waiting on one's turn.
  4. Emotional Dysregulation: Trouble managing feelings, experiencing mood swings, feelings of frustration or anger.

Understanding the Impact of ADHD

Adult ADHD can impact different life domains:

  • Work: Individuals may fight with time management, perfectionism, or procrastination, impacting efficiency.
  • Relationships: Difficulty in communication, impulsiveness, and psychological outbursts can strain individual and expert relationships.
  • Mental Health: There's a greater prevalence of anxiety, anxiety, and other mood disorders in people with ADHD.

Frequently Asked Questions about Adult ADHD Diagnosis in Leicester

What are the typical misconceptions about adult ADHD?

  • Lots of think ADHD only impacts kids or that it is not a severe condition. Nevertheless, ADHD can have a significant effect on adults' lives.

How can one get ready for an ADHD assessment?

  • Keeping a diary of signs, keeping in mind how they affect every day life, and being ready to discuss previous medical and household histories can be useful.

What treatments are offered for adult ADHD?

  • Treatment alternatives consist of medication (stimulants or non-stimulants), psychotherapy, behavioral techniques, and way of life changes.

Is ADHD genetic?

  • Yes, genetics contributes; people with a household history of ADHD are at a greater risk of developing it.

Can adults with ADHD lead successful lives?

  • Absolutely! With suitable diagnosis and treatment, lots of adults with ADHD lead fulfilling and productive lives.
